What was once a dark and disused space at the back of the house, has now been transformed into the hub of the family home; housing a generous and sociable kitchen space that can be enjoyed by all.
The incorporation of an extension, has not only provided more space in the room, but allowed considerable amounts of natural light to flow through the space.
The kitchen design was inspired by the Victorian architecture of the property, including the beaded Shaker doors and cornices around the kitchen units, but with a contemporary tone that reflects current trends.
With the non-negotiable width of the room, we had to ensure we were providing enough storage for our clients. To do this, we focused on raising some kitchen units to the ceiling, which not only provided a cohesive design but also allowed for ample storage options.
